Cannabis Cultivator in CO Arrested for Non-Compliance

An anonymous complaint from a member of the community led to the arrest of 54-year-old Jose Fernandez in Pueblo county CO for cannabis cultivation. Colorado law allows for residents to grow up to 12 cannabis plants for personal use. Upon entry of Fernandez's home, police found a crop of 24 plants.

Fernandez claimed to have a special license to grow 50 plants but was arrested at the scene. He is now facing a fine of up to $100,000 and up to two years in jail.


In 2016, Fernandez was questioned by police for having 33 plants growing in the home which was within the legal limit at the time. In 2018, the law was changed limiting the number of cannabis plants to 12 per household.
